Sometimes things just go wobbly... Very dear, I hope that you already have a good backup of all, for what you describe, you are unlikely to be able to take one that you continue to try to recover from this situation. If your BB is very new, so you may want to just take to formal support and do not try to recover it now... After all, it might actually be a hardware problem (there is no way, at an internet distance really diagnose... perhaps we can 'deduct' material being likely, but we can't diagnose 100%).
If you want to proceed, then please follow these steps (PC, not MAC):
1) uninstall all the BB OS packages from your PC,
(2) make sure you have the BB Desktop Software already installed
(3) download and install on your computer, the BB OS package you want for your BB:
(4) If this OS package comes from one carrier other carrier for which your BB was built, then remove, on your PC, all copies of the SELLER. XML... There will be at least one and maybe 2, and they will be located in the same way or to (it changes based on your version of Windows) these files:
- C:\Program Files (x 86) \Common Files\Research In Motion\AppLoader
- C:\Users\(your Windows username) \AppData\Roaming\Research In Motion\BlackBerry\Loader XML
Now these KBs (try them in order, please)... but whenever they speak using a 'site update', please use the Desktop software installed above instead:
- KB10144 How to force detect the BlackBerry smartphone using the Application Loader
- KB27956 How to recover a BlackBerry smartphone from any State
- http://CrackBerry.com/BlackBerry-101-lecture-12-how-reload-operating-system-nuked-BlackBerry
Good luck!

Hi chmberry
That's what I set my phone freeze (9860). By JSanders.
(1) make sure that you have Blackberry Desktop Manager installed.
http://NA.BlackBerry.com/eng/services/desktop/
(2) on your PC, go to start > run and copy and paste the following line exactly (i.e. with quotation marks):'c:\program files\common research in motion\apploader\loader.exe' /nojvm
(3) the Application Loader Wizard will appear - click on "next".
(4) in the ' connection: ' drop-down menu, you should see "USB - PIN: UNKNOWN". Click on the button "next".
(5) you should see a list of applications ready to be installed for your Blackberry. Press Next and finish, and that you are well on your way to get your Blackberry to life. Congratulations! Just unplug and let the process finish completely.NOTE: If you do not display the list of applications mentioned in step 5 and instead to see the message "the Blackberry Desktop Software has no Blackberry Device Software for the device you have connected to the computer. Contact your wireless service provider or system administrator', then you must download the Blackberry operating system for your support and your device.
BlackBerry Device Operating System downloads: http://www.blackberryforums.com/blackberry-device-specific/
Simply select the model of the device in the list and download the latest version. Install this download and follow the steps above again and you should be on the right track.*****************

Hello and welcome to the community!
With a strong carrier network (for example, not only WiFi), I suggest the following steps, in order, even if they seem redundant to what you have already tried (steps 1 and 2, each should result in a message from your BB... Please wait just before moving on to the next step):
1) register HRT
- KB00510 How to register a BlackBerry smartphone with wireless network
- Please wait a 'registration' message reach your Messages application
2) Remove and return Service books
- KB05000 Remove the maintenance book for the BlackBerry Internet Service email account in the BlackBerry smartphone
- If you do not have access CMIME, continue deleting
- KB02830 Send the directories for the BlackBerry Internet Service
- Please wait "the Activation' Messages, one per already configured e-mail account, arrive in your Messages. If you have not already configured email accounts, please wait 1 hour.
3) restart
- With power ON, remove the hood back and remove the battery. Wait a minute, then replace the battery and cover. Power on and wait patiently through the long reboot - about 5 minutes.
- See if things return to functioning. Like all computing devices, BB suffers from memory leaks and others... with a hard reboot is the best remedy.
I hope that will move things again for you! If not, then you should try remove and re-add your configurations for the relevant accounts. Otherwise, you should contact your mobile provider for formal support.
Good luck!
